To craft the perfect Thai Spicy Lime Fish Sauce Salad Dressing Recipe, you only need a handful of fresh and pantry staples. Each ingredient plays a starring role—from the sharpness of garlic to the bright acidity of lime juice, and the delicate heat from Thai chilis—bringing balance and character to this classic dressing.

  • Garlic (4 cloves peeled): Fresh garlic provides a pungent kick and rich depth of flavor that anchors the dressing.
  • Thai chilis (8 or to taste): These small peppers pack a fiery punch essential for that authentic spicy zing.
  • Fish sauce (1 ½ tablespoons): A salty, savory base that adds complexity and the unmistakable umami essence of Thai cuisine.
  • Granulated sugar (1 ½ tablespoons): Balances heat and acidity with a touch of sweetness.
  • Lime juice (3 ½ tablespoons): Brings a vibrant citrus brightness that ties all flavors together beautifully.

How to Make Thai Spicy Lime Fish Sauce Salad Dressing Recipe

Step 1: Pound the Garlic

Start by peeling your garlic cloves and using a mortar and pestle to gently pound them until they break down into a coarse paste. This releases their bold, aromatic oils that infuse the entire dressing with a warm, fragrant base.

Step 2: Add and Pound the Thai Chilis

Next, toss the Thai chilis into the mortar. Pound them together with the garlic, crushing the peppers to release their spicy oils. Remember, you can adjust the number of chilis depending on how fiery you want your dressing. It’s this step that brings the essential heat that defines this Thai Spicy Lime Fish Sauce Salad Dressing Recipe.

Step 3: Mix in Fish Sauce, Sugar, and Lime Juice

Pour the measured fish sauce, granulated sugar, and freshly squeezed lime juice directly into the mortar. Use a spoon to gently stir and combine all the elements. Continue stirring until the sugar dissolves completely, creating a perfectly balanced harmony of salty, sweet, sour, and spicy flavors.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

You can store leftover Thai Spicy Lime Fish Sauce Salad Dressing Recipe in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Just give it a quick stir before using to redistribute any settled ingredients.

Freezing

Freezing is not recommended for this dressing because the lime juice and fish sauce may separate and alter the texture and flavor after thawing.

Reheating

This dressing is meant to be served fresh and cold or at room temperature. It does not require reheating and is best enjoyed as a bright, fresh condiment.

FAQs

Can I adjust the spiciness of the Thai Spicy Lime Fish Sauce Salad Dressing Recipe?

Absolutely! The heat level is easy to customize by varying the number of Thai chilis. Start with fewer chilis if you want it milder and add more to suit your spice tolerance.

What can I substitute for fish sauce if I have dietary restrictions?

If you need a vegetarian or vegan alternative, try using soy sauce or tamari. Keep in mind, the flavor won’t be exactly the same but it still provides savory depth.

How fresh should the lime juice be for the best dressing?

Freshly squeezed lime juice is key to capturing the bright, zesty flavor that defines this dressing. Bottled lime juice doesn’t quite have the same intensity.

Can I make this dressing without a mortar and pestle?

Yes! You can finely mince the garlic and chilis, then mix all ingredients in a bowl. Using a mortar and pestle just releases flavors more effectively, but the dressing will still taste fantastic.

What dishes go best with this Thai Spicy Lime Fish Sauce Salad Dressing Recipe?

This dressing shines on green salads, grilled meats, fresh seafood, and even as a dip for appetizers like spring rolls or crispy veggies. It adds a wonderful Thai flavor punch wherever it’s used.

Description

This Thai salad dressing, also known as a spicy dipping sauce or น้ำยำ / น้ำจิ้มซีฟู้ด, is a vibrant blend of Southeast Asian flavors. Combining garlic, Thai chilis, fish sauce, sugar, and lime juice, this dressing provides a perfect balance of spicy, sour, and sweet. It is quick to prepare, versatile, and ideal for enhancing salads, seafood dishes, or as a standalone dipping sauce.


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 4 cloves garlic, peeled
  • 8 Thai chilis (adjust to taste)
  • 1 ½ tablespoons fish sauce
  • 1 ½ t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 3 ½ tablespoons lime juice


Instructions

  1. Pound the garlic: Using a mortar and pestle, pound the peeled garlic cloves until they are crushed and fragrant.
  2. Add and pound the chilis: Add the Thai chilis to the mortar and continue pounding them together with the garlic, releasing their heat and aroma.
  3. Combine fish sauce, sugar, and lime juice: Pour the fish sauce, granulated sugar, and lime juice into the mortar with the pounded garlic and chilis.
  4. Mix thoroughly: Use a spoon to stir and mix all ingredients well until the sugar is completely dissolved and the dressing is well blended.

Notes

  • Taste-test as you go to balance the flavors to your preference; the provided quantities give a traditional spicy and sour balance.
  • Adjust the number of chilis to control the heat level, especially if you have a lower tolerance for spicy foods.
  • This dressing works great as both a salad dressing and a dipping sauce for seafood or grilled meats.
